Summary of reviews
Poolewe Hotel is lauded for its exceptional location, nestled on the edge of Loch Ewe in a picturesque village. Guests frequently praise its serene and breathtaking surroundings, particularly for those traveling the NC500 route or visiting nearby Inverewe Gardens. The stunning natural beauty, including amazing sunsets and panoramic views, enhances its appeal as a peaceful retreat. The location’s convenient proximity to beautiful beaches and scenic trails further elevates the experience.

The breakfast offering is a standout feature, receiving high praise for its variety, quality and hearty portions. A broad menu caters to diverse tastes, featuring traditional Scottish and English breakfast options alongside fish dishes. Both the delicious, well-prepared food and the friendly, efficient service contribute to a satisfying start to the day in a comfortable dining setting.

Dining at
Poolewe Hotel also receives positive reviews with many guests enjoying the delicious, well-presented meals and reasonably priced menu. The bar's buzzing atmosphere and excellent food garner particular praise. Despite some minor critiques regarding gluten-free options and occasional service delays, the overall dining experience is deemed delightful.

The rooms at
Poolewe Hotel are generally described as clean, comfortable and spacious with some boasting lovely views of the loch. While the decor is noted as dated by some, the functionality and cleanliness of the accommodations prevail. Family suites and annex rooms provide additional space and amenities, making them ideal for families. Ensuring a cozy environment and well-maintained facilities, the rooms cater effectively to guests seeking comfort despite a few aesthetic drawbacks.

Cleanliness across the hotel is highly rated with guests regularly commending the tidy and well-maintained environment. The housekeeping team’s dedication ensures rooms and common areas remain spotless, although occasional minor issues were noted. Overall, the standard of cleanliness greatly contributes to a pleasant stay.

The staff at
Poolewe Hotel shine brightly in reviews, often described as friendly, welcoming and helpful. Their attentive and efficient service significantly enhances the guest experience with specific members like Connor and Gary receiving special mention for their exceptional hospitality.

Amenities such as free WiFi, parking and dog-friendly policies add to the hotel’s appeal. While WiFi reliability varies, the parking is frequently praised for its convenience and ample space. As a dog-friendly hotel,
Poolewe Hotel ensures pets are welcome in various areas, offering a comfortable stay for pet owners and their four-legged companions.

Poolewe Hotel with its historic charm and three-star rating, provides good value for money. Although the decor and facilities show some wear, the hotel's traditional character and comfortable accommodations align well with guests' expectations, making it a suitable choice for a pleasant and memorable stay.

Summary of reviews
Corriness House, nestled in a stunning area along the NC500 in the Scottish Highlands, is an ideal choice for travelers seeking scenic views and tranquility. Its prime location offers convenience for exploring nearby attractions such as Inverewe Gardens and Gairloch, while maintaining a quiet ambiance despite its proximity to the road. Guests appreciate the charming property both inside and out, noting its meticulous attention to detail and tasteful furnishings that establish a welcoming atmosphere.

The standout experience at
Corriness House begins with its legendary breakfast offerings, which include a generous selection of delicious and varied dishes, from full English to Scottish fare, cooked to perfection. The serene dining environment and attentive service further enhance the morning meal, making it a highlight of guests' stays.

Although dining options within immediate walking distance are limited, the hosts provide helpful advice and recommendations, encouraging guests to explore nearby restaurants, adding a sense of adventure to the overall experience. The staff's warm hospitality, led by Ross, the owner, is frequently praised for its friendliness and helpfulness, creating a supportive and welcoming environment.

The accommodations at
Corriness House are consistently described as clean, comfortable, and spacious. Each room features modern decor, large comfortable beds, and outstanding showers. Guests enjoy the tranquil and peaceful environment, perfect for relaxation, with a cozy and homely feel. The property's exemplary cleanliness and beautifully renovated old building blend historical charm with modern comfort, ensuring an inviting and cozy atmosphere.

Overall,
Corriness House stands out as a highly recommended destination for travelers seeking a picturesque retreat in Scotland, thanks to its scenic location, excellent accommodations, warm hospitality, and memorable breakfast offerings, leaving guests eager to return.

Summary of reviews
The Millcroft Hotel, located in Gairloch, is highly praised for its breathtaking coastal views and convenient proximity to the beach, Gairloch Bay and local amenities, making it an attractive choice for travelers, particularly those journeying along the NC500. Guests frequently highlight the stunning vistas visible from hotel rooms, dining areas and suites, enhancing their overall experience.

The hotel’s rooms are generally well-received for their spaciousness, cleanliness and modern amenities. Suites and larger rooms, in particular, offer spectacular sea views and are appreciated for their comfort and tranquility, making them ideal for extended stays. The bathrooms are noted for their generous size and immaculate condition. However, some guests mention that certain rooms could benefit from updates and improved maintenance.

Dining at
The Millcroft Hotel garners mixed but mostly positive feedback. Guests typically enjoy the high-quality and delicious food with particular praise for the varied evening meals and hearty Scottish breakfast. The stunning dining views and friendly, helpful staff contribute to a pleasant dining experience. Nonetheless, some guests have encountered issues such as slow service, cold food and limited vegetarian and healthy breakfast options.

Cleanliness throughout
The Millcroft Hotel is commendable with consistent praise for the well-maintained, spotless rooms and bathrooms. Despite the building’s somewhat dated appearance, the overall upkeep is appreciated, contributing to a comfortable and restful stay.

The hotel staff receive high accolades for their friendliness, helpfulness and attentive service. Individuals like Douglas and Duncan are frequently mentioned for going above and beyond to enhance guests' stays. The welcoming and accommodating nature of the staff significantly contributes to the pleasant ambiance and overall positive experience at
The Millcroft Hotel.

Families find
The Millcroft Hotel particularly accommodating with its spacious family rooms and value-for-money offerings. The setup is ideal for short family holidays, combining comfort with excellent family-oriented facilities.

Wi-Fi at
The Millcroft Hotel is reliable and appreciated by guests for its quick and stable connection, though there are minor inconveniences related to logging in multiple times.

However, the beds receive mixed reviews with many guests finding the mattresses too soft, worn-out and uncomfortable. Upgrading the beds could significantly improve guest satisfaction.

Overall,
The Millcroft Hotel offers a picturesque and comfortable stay, especially noted for its location, views, friendly staff and cleanliness. While there are areas needing improvement, such as room updates and better bed quality, the hotel remains a compelling choice for travelers seeking a welcoming retreat on the west coast.
